With Bram's Animated Monarch (which is very cool, by the way) and dandan's Return of the Weatherseed Treefolk, I thought I'd post my old returns-from-the-grave creature, this one a red creature. And what red creature returns from the grave the best? The Phoenix. Wildfire Phoenix 3RRR Creature -- Phoenix 3/4 Flying When Wildfire Phoenix is put into a graveyard from play, return it to play under its owner's control at end of turn with one +1/+1 counter on it and Wildfire Phoenix deals 3 damage to you. Comparable to any other Phoenix in print. Maybe a little stronger, but I think this is what a Phoenix should look like.

This wording seems just a little bit difficult to understand for one reason. When does the Phoenix deal the damage to you -- when it comes back into play or when it goes to the graveyard? One way that you could solve that problem and tone down the power of this card a bit, since you suggested that this was a little bit stronger than other Phoenixes would be this:
Wildfire Phoenix 3RRR Creature -- Phoenix 3/4 Flying
When Wildfire Phoenix comes into play, it deals 3 damage to you. When Wildfire Phoenix is put into a graveyard from play, return it to play under its owner's control at end of turn with a +1/1 counter on it.
***
I think this wording is a little bit cleaner and a little bit weaker, since you also take the 3 damage when it comes into play the first time around. One qualm I have with this card is that it seems oddly balanced (not from a gameplay point of view.) In its first life, it's a 3/4 creature. In every subsequent life, it's a 4/5 creature. Or did you intend for it to continuously grow every time it died? I'm not sure how that would be worded, but if that was your intention, this wording doesn't do that.

I can certainly see your point; however, it's pretty clear to me when the damage is dealt. You perform the actions on a card in the order listed (from top to bottom, left to right). On this card, "and Wildfire Phoenix deals 3 damage to you" appears at the end of the sentence, after "When Wildfire Phoenix is put into a graveyard from play", "return it to play under its owner's control at end of turn", and "with a +1/+1 counter on it". You wouldn't put a counter on it before it returned to play, and you wouldn't take 3 damage until it returns to play from the graveyard (if it was put into the graveyard from play).
"When Wildfire Phoenix comes into play, it deals 3 damage to you" is a valid fix (and if there were any power concerns with this card, would make it absolutely fair), but I don't really want to use it on this card. I don't think it's necessary.
Yes, I intended this to be either a 3/4 (when it is first cast) or a 4/5 (when it returns to play from the graveyard). I did not intend for this to continuously grow every time it dies.
